ThreatLocker
To effectively combat ransomware, IT professionals must implement strategies that go beyond merely monitoring for threats. ThreatLocker offers a solution by minimizing attack surfaces through policy-driven endpoint security, shifting the focus from just blocking recognized threats to preventing anything that isn’t expressly permitted. By incorporating features like Ringfencing and other robust controls, organizations can bolster their Zero Trust framework and effectively thwart attacks that exploit existing resources.
Explore the comprehensive suite of ThreatLocker’s Zero Trust endpoint security solutions, which includes Allowlisting, Ringfencing, Elevation Control, Storage Control, Network Access Control, Unified Audit, ThreatLocker Ops, Community, Configuration Manager, and Health Center, to enhance your cybersecurity posture today. This proactive approach not only safeguards your network but also empowers your team to maintain greater control over security protocols.

Maltiverse
Cyber Threat Intelligence is simplified for various independent cybersecurity professionals and teams.
Maltiverse offers a freemium online platform that provides users with a collection of aggregated indicators of compromise, including detailed context and historical data.
In the event of a cybersecurity incident that necessitates background information, users can manually search the expansive database for relevant content.
Additionally, it allows for the integration of customized threat sets into your security frameworks, such as SIEM, SOAR, or PROXY, enhancing your overall defense strategy.
This includes threats like ransomware, command and control centers, harmful URLs and IP addresses, phishing attempts, and other critical feeds.
By utilizing these resources, analysts can more effectively respond to and mitigate potential security breaches.
